We’re obsessed with this Creamy Chipotle Corn Dip — it’s fast, party-friendly, and packs way more flavor than you’d expect for how easy it is. 

Top 3 tips for next-level dip:

🌽 Use fresh sweet corn if it’s in season — it makes a huge difference

🔥 Sear it in a hot pan until it’s a little charred — that toasty flavor is everything

💛 Blend corn right into the base - using a blender or food processor makes it ultra creamy in seconds, and mixing in some of the seared corn deepens the flavor

    Who’s up for a non-boring veggie side dish? 🙋 Who’s up for a non-boring veggie side dish? 🙋‍♀️ 🙋‍♀️

This Skillet Potatoes and Fennel recipe is anything but boring. The potatoes are creamy and rich, the fennel is crunchy and has a mild anise flavor, and the red onion is sweet and soft. The veggies are fantastic on their own, but they get dressed up with a little lemony and herby chermoula sauce at the end for extra pizzazz. 

The veggies:

•    Creamer potatoes
•    Fennel
•    Red Onion
•    Olive oil

The sauce:

•    Lemon (zest, juice)
•    Herbs (cilantro, parsley)
•    Spices (garlic, smoked paprika, red pepper flakes, s&p)
•    Olive oil

Why you’ll love it:

•    Parboiling the potatoes and fennel cuts down on the overall cooking time and helps them pan roast faster.
•    It’s hearty, satisfying, and easy to make. Plus it’s plant-based and gluten-free, but even the biggest meat eaters won’t notice!

    Enchiladas + Lasagna = Enchilada Casserole We lov Enchiladas + Lasagna = Enchilada Casserole

We love enchiladas and we love lasagna and casseroles, so we thought, why not combine them? 

Unlike actual enchiladas that have filling rolled up inside tortillas, this Tex-Mex Chicken Enchilada Casserole is built almost like a lasagna. It’s got layers of tortillas, seasoned chicken, melty cheese, and creamy salsa verde. We’ve made this for a family gathering before (we doubled the recipe) and it was a hit.

You can easily divide the ingredients in half to make this in an 8x8 casserole dish instead too!
